Close to the Beach

Airy dormitory with enough space and access to the balcony.

Showers & bathrooms very clean as far as hostels go.

Internet access (you need to pay).

Friendly reception staff (24h).

Unique Quality: Maybe the best thing about Hayarkon 48 is the close location to the beach - it is about a 2 minute walk!

Convenient lodging in Tel Aviv

Centrally located and inexpensive. We had a double room with private bath and an ocean-view balcony for less than $50/night. If you stay 10 days and pay in advance, there's a 10% discount (may not apply during Passover or high-tourist season). Utilitarian furnishings, but clean facility. Do-it-yourself small continental breakfast included in kitchen next to lobby. Inexpensive internet service in the lobby.

Most people staying there were young (many of the rooms are dorm rooms, cheaper than our private room). There's a bar in the lobby where you can meet other young people travelling. Laundry facilities on premises. The staff speaks English.

NOTE: No elevator
